Revolutionizing Epilepsy Diagnostics with AI

An innovative artificial intelligence tool developed by researchers from the Murdoch Children’s Research Institute and The Royal Children’s Hospital is set to transform the diagnosis of cortical dysplasias in children. This revolutionary AI, dubbed the “epilepsy detective,” can detect brain lesions as small as blueberries, achieving accuracy levels of up to 94%.

Key Highlights:

  • Traditional MRI methods miss about 80% of cases.
  • The AI tool allows for faster and more precise diagnosis, significantly improving patient outcomes.
  • Faster identification can lead to:
    • Quick surgical referrals
    • Fewer seizures
    • Enhanced long-term prognosis
  • Example: Five-year-old Royal is now seizure-free after successful surgery made possible by the new detection tool.

With the potential to save lives and reduce the need for invasive testing, this advancement underscores the promising future of AI in healthcare.
